RE: Stocking Mussels in pond

[ Login ] [ User Prefs ] [ Search Forums ] [ Back to Main Page ] [ Back to Ponds & Water Gardens ] [ Reply To This Message ]
[ Register to Post ]

Posted by: chameleonphill at Tue Aug 14 16:05:11 2007  [ Report Abuse ] [ Email Message ] [ Show All Posts by chameleonphill ]  
   

Don't order any online or bring in exotic mussles into your pond. you will open a pandoras box of overpopulation or no success at all. Use some from the local lakes but be warned they will most likely do very well, maybe too well. -phillip

p.s. not that it would likely do much harm but north american mussles and many exotics are parasitic to fish in the larval stage.
google: glochidia
